25% of Internet Computers Zombies?
Just in case you thought my last post was a bit dramatic and overstated...
Vint Cerf, one of the founders of the Internet as we know it believes that my headline may be the unfortunate truth. He has called the spread of 'botnets' in the Internet as nothing less than a pandemic. Windows computers are notoriously vulnerable, especially if you don't keep your antivirus software current, and pay no attention to the state of Internet security, through this or other news sources. Windows Vista, due out this month, is considerably more secure. Despite this, many illegal copies are already available online! Of course, these come with spyware and security vulnerabilities installed.
I've worked on two computers in the last week which had only barely out of date antivirus solutions on them. Both of them were so infected that the only way to resolve the situation was to completely re-install Windows. It's scary out there, people!
